The PCIe Connector Market is witnessing unprecedented growth, with projections indicating a market size of USD 10.14 billion by 2035. This surge is primarily driven by the increasing demand for high-speed PCIe connectors, which are essential for efficient data transfer in modern computing environments. As organizations strive for faster and more reliable connections, the adoption of PCI Express interface components is accelerating, reshaping how data is managed across various platforms. High bandwidth data connectors are becoming integral in sectors such as gaming, artificial intelligence, and high-performance computing, emphasizing their crucial role in contemporary technology architectures. According to Market Research Future, the market is expected to expand at a compound annual growth rate (CAGR) of 7.87%, underscoring the significant opportunities for manufacturers and suppliers alike.

Key players in this rapidly evolving market include leading companies such as TE Connectivity (US), Molex (US), and Amphenol (US), which are driving the development of innovative PCI Express connectors high speed. Additionally, manufacturers like Hirose Electric (JP) and Samtec (US) are enhancing their product portfolios to meet the rising demand. Recent advancements in computer motherboard connector technology have resulted in the miniaturization of components, particularly influencing the growth of M.2 PCIe connectors. This segment is rapidly gaining popularity as it offers enhanced performance in compact form factors. The increasing deployment of server interconnect connectors for data centers is another trend that highlights the market's evolution towards greater efficiency and speed.

Recent statistics reveal that the demand for PCIe connectors in the data center segment alone is expected to witness a CAGR of 9.5% from 2023 to 2030. This growth is largely attributed to the expanding cloud services market, which is projected to reach USD 1 trillion by 2025. As businesses increasingly migrate to cloud-based solutions, the reliance on high-speed data transfer will become paramount. For instance, Amazon Web Services (AWS) and Microsoft Azure are continuously upgrading their infrastructure to accommodate the surge in demand for data processing, resulting in an increased focus on PCIe technology. Furthermore, innovations in PCIe 5.0 technology, which offers twice the bandwidth of its predecessor, are fostering a new wave of applications requiring higher throughput, such as real-time data analytics and complex machine learning models.
